Description
Description
In an environment of continuous quality improvement, t he Licensed Practical Nurse is responsible for performing a variety of patient care activities, supporting the patients' medical and nursing plan of care. Exhibits the MHS Standards of Excellence and exercises strict confidentiality at all times.
Job Functions:
Assists in all aspects of patient care and non-patient care within their scope of practice.
Complies with all safety and infection control standards.
Provides patient care as assigned by charge nurse/team leader.
Completes required competencies.
Performs glucometer blood sugars as patient condition dictates.
Performs peripheral venipuncture for lab draws following successful training and validation.
Obtains vital signs, including height, weight, TPR, blood pressure, O2 saturation.
Obtains and enters current data into the EMR, including meaningful use measures, patient history updates, and clinic summary note each visit.
Completes medication reconciliation with each clinic visit.
Performs chart checks in preparation of patient clinic visits.
Consults social services for patients with elevated psychosocial distress screens.
Obtains OARRS reporting as requested by ordering providers.
Participates in community education and health screenings as assigned.
Administers subcu, IM, and oral medications as prescribed by the provider.
Provides thorough chemotherapy instruction including resources to patient and obtains their informed consent prior to the scheduled chemotherapy administration.
Serves as a liaison to the provider to limit unnecessary interruptions to work flow.
Submits prescriptions following provider authorization and ensures that all prescriptions not electronically submitted are entered into Mosaiq to maintain and up to date medication record.
Demonstrates general knowledge of prescribed oral chemotherapy agents and associated supportive medications.
Follows established process for acquisition, inventory, and dispensing sample medications.
Obtains external diagnostic results including biomolecular testing, pathology, and previous clinical history prior to the provider visit.
Generates QCL to authorization staff prior to scheduling any patient treatments or diagnostic studies.
Responds to patient nurseline requests promptly and documents resolution of these requests on the established QCL or in nurse summary note.
Maintains a clean and orderly environment in the clinic including up to date patient educational material.
Maintains compliance in RQI.
Assumes all other duties and responsibilities as necessary.
Qualifications
Minimum Education/Experience Required:
Current Licensure in the State of Ohio or if working in WV a WV license as a Licensed Practical Nurse required.
Must possess a N.A.P.N.E.S., O.O.P.N.E. or State Board of Nursing medication administration card required.
BLS certification required.
Special Knowledge, Skills, Training:
Verbal, clerical, numerical abilities, manual dexterity, color vision and near visual acuity.
